Abstract

A neurological disorder named Alzheimer's disease causes cognitive and behavioural deterioration. Because of their poor solubility, low bioavailability, and inability to pass the blood brain barrier, conventional therapy approaches, especially acetylcholinesterase inhibitor medications, frequently fail. Therapeutics have been improved by the use of nanotechnological treatment approaches that incorporate the design, characterisation, manufacture, and application of nanotechnological drug delivery devices. These nanotechnologies include liquid crystals, solid lipid nanoparticles , polymeric nanoparticles, nanostructured lipid carriers, and micro and nano emulsions.Each of them is a promising tool for administering therapeutic devices to the nervous system through several pathways, especially the intranasal route. This study's goa l is to provide a thorough analysis of Alzheimer's disease drug delivery methods based on nanotechnology.
